Exposition of the Canons, Fifth Head of Doctrine, Of the Perseverance of the Saints: Rejection of Errors, Article 8 (1)
Article 8. Who teach: That it is not absurd that one having lost his first regeneration, is again and even often born anew. For these deny by this doctrine the incorruptibleness of the seed of God, whereby we are born again. Contrary to the testimony of the Apostle Peter: "Having been begotten again, not of corruptible seed, but of incorruptible," I Peter 1:23. Article 8.
